Nice Tech Site
Posted: 09/30/04 4:44 AM
Thanks to this blog for pointing out a site I’ve never seen before, called Reflection IT. Looks like it has some nice stuff.
Thanks to this blog for pointing out a site I’ve never seen before, called Reflection IT. Looks like it has some nice stuff.